Navan, Co. Meath
Cannistown
7 sales have been filed on the Property Price Register for Cannistown since 2010, at a median of €269,000.
They ran from €155,000 to €440,000. None of them was a new build.

Why this street and not others
A street gets a page once at least 5 sales have been recorded on it. Below that a median is a handful of anecdotes rather than a figure, and a page saying so would be worse than no page.
Source: Property Services Regulatory Authority, used under the Creative Commons Attribution 4.0 licence. Sales that were not at arm’s length are excluded throughout.
